CLIN 0001- ASSEMBLED WALK IN REFRIGERATOR, REFRIGERATOR WILL BE LOCATED OUTDOORS IN DESERT TYPE ENVIRONMENT, ABLE TO WITH STAND HIGH TEMPERATURES AND BLOWING SAND, INTERIOR LIGHTING, MAXIMUM AMOUNT OF INSIDE DIMENSIONS ARE 25FT(L) X 10FT(H) X 11FT (W), WALLS, DOORS, AND FLOORING FULLY INSULATED, THE REFRIGERATION MACHINERY REMOTE AIR COOLED WITH OUTDOOR WEATHER HOUSINGS AND LOW AMBIENT CONTROLS IN THE CONDENSING UNITS, 30 TO 35F OPERATING TEMPERATURE, QTY: 3 EACH CLIN 0002- ASSEMBLED WALK IN FREEZER, FREEZER WILL BE LOCATED OUTDOORS IN DESERT TYPE ENVIRONMENT, INTERIOR LIGHTING, ABLE TO WITH STAND HIGH TEMPERATURES AND BLOWING SAND, MAXIMUM AMOUNT OF INSIDE DIMENSIONS ARE 25FT(L) X 10FT(H) X 11FT (W), WALLS, DOORS, AND FLOORING FULLY INSULATED, THE REFRIGERATION MACHINERY REMOTE AIR COOLED WITH OUTDOOR WEATHER HOUSINGS AND LOW AMBIENT CONTROLS IN THE CONDENSING UNITS, R-404A REFRIGERANT AND -10F OPERATING TEMPERATURE, QTY: 1 EACH CLIN 0003-SHIPPING AND INSTALLATION CHARGES ABOARD THE MARINE AIR GROUND TRAINING COMMAND, CAMP WILSON TRAINING AREA, TWENTYNINE PALMS, CA, INSTALLATION WILL INCLUDE ALL ELECTRICAL CONNECTIONS, EQUIPMENT WILL BE PLACED ON EXISTING CONCRETE SLABS, QTY: 1 LOT CLIN 0004- DISASSEMBLE COST, TO INCLUDE ALL COSTS ASSOCIATED WITH DISASSEMBLY. CONTRACTOR IS RESPONSIBLE FOR DISASSEMBLING THE THREE (3) REEFERS AND ONE (1) FREEZER CURRENTLY LOCATED AT THESE LOCATIONS. THE GOVERNMENT WILL BE RESPONSIBLE FOR THE DISPOSABLE. DIMENSIONS OF THE CURRENT REEFERS AND FREEZERS ARE AS FOLLOW: -REFER: LENGTH (25 1/2 FT), HEIGHT (8 1/2 FT), AND WIDTH (10 FT), -FREEZER: LENGTH (19 1/2 FT), HEIGHT (8 FT), AND WIDTH (10 FT), QTY: 1 LOT Place of contract delivery will be Marine Corps Air Ground Combat Center (MCAGCC)/Marine Corps Air Ground Task Force Training Command (MCAGTFTC) Twentynine Palms, CA.
